Mozilla Firefox question
I just put 3.5.3 on my computer. (I have always run IE.) So far so good, less red x's when surfing around T4R.org.
My issue is the webpages open HUGE! The font is huge, the explorer/tool/address bar across the top is huge too. When I zoom out the page looks ok but the top bar is still big and once I go to a new site it's back to huge.
Any ideas? Thanks.
